Where AI Creates Measurable Business Value
AI is no longer experimental technology. It is a practical business tool when aligned with clear operational goals. The strongest results come when AI supports existing systems and solves specific workflow problems.
Here are the key areas where well managed AI delivers real impact.
Faster Service and Workflow Execution
Many daily activities such as scheduling, ticket routing, document processing, and data entry take up valuable staff time. These tasks are necessary but do not directly drive growth.
AI automation reduces the manual load and speeds up execution across departments. Your team can process requests faster and complete internal tasks more efficiently without increasing headcount.
With proper setup and integration, automation fits into your current environment with minimal disruption. The result is faster turnaround and better use of your workforce.
Higher Accuracy and Reduced Operational Errors
Human error increases when teams are overloaded or handling high volumes of repetitive work. AI supported systems help reduce mistakes in data processing, reporting, and transaction handling.
Predictive capabilities can also flag potential issues early, such as supply gaps, unusual activity, or missed service thresholds. Early detection lowers risk and reduces costly corrections later.
With continuous configuration and oversight, AI tools remain reliable and aligned with your business rules and compliance needs.
Improved Customer Response Times
Customers expect quick and consistent responses across channels. AI powered assistants and automated response systems can handle common questions instantly, including after business hours.
AI can also categorize and prioritize incoming requests so that urgent cases reach the right staff member quickly. This improves service quality without overloading your support team.
When properly managed, these tools enhance customer experience while still allowing human interaction where it matters most.
Continuous Monitoring and Optimization
AI systems are not one-time deployments. They require monitoring, tuning, and updates to stay effective and secure. Performance must be reviewed regularly to ensure outcomes remain aligned with business goals.
